Abstract
This application discloses a kind of feeder pipes to dredge vibrator, including feeder pipe, the upper orifice of the feeder pipe is coniform, the lower pipe body of the feeder pipe is cylindric, the lower part of the feeder pipe is equipped with steel band, lock scotch, bolt and vibrating motor, gap is equipped between the edge of the steel band and the feeder pipe, several locking scotch are fixed with inside the edge of the steel band, the shape of the locking scotch is up-narrow and down-wide, and relatively narrow one is fixed on the inside of the steel band, the outside of the steel band is equipped with vibrating motor, the vibrating motor is bolted on the steel band.The above-mentioned technical proposal of the application, can be according to working condition shift position, and can very easily be fixed on operating position, improves work efficiency, mitigates the labor intensity of construction personnel, does not destroy blanking tube shell, securely and reliably, has very high practicability.

In use, opening vibrating motor 5, vibrating motor 5 is respectively to install one group of adjustable eccentric block at armature spindle both ends, is utilized
The centrifugal force that axis and eccentric block high speed rotation generate obtains exciting force, and exciting force drives steel band 2 to vibrate together, feeder pipe 1 also with
Vibration, the tamper in feeder pipe 1 can be removed slowly.Its main body is a vibrating motor, is fixed on by steel band
On feeder pipe, steel band is connected with vibrating motor with bolt, steel band be it is movable, can be moved up and down in feeder pipe, timber wedge can be used
It is temporarily fixed at some position, can arbitrarily change operating position.Vibrating motor is fixed on feeder pipe by steel band, tight with timber wedge
Gu in operating position.Steel band is connect by bolt with vibrating motor.After powering on, vibrating motor generates judder power, under
Material continually sinks in expects pipe.After vibrating a period of time, timber wedge can be unclamped, very easily downward displacement vibration motor
It works on.
